Kenneth Eugene “Kenny” Kessler, 73, of Vandalia passed away at home on Wednesday, January 3, 2018.

A Memorial Mass will be held at 11:00 am Tuesday, January 9 at Mother of Dolors Catholic Church in Vandalia with Rev. Fr. Zach Edgar officiating. Visitation will be held from 6:00-8:00 pm Monday at Hohlt & File Funeral Home, Vandalia. Burial will follow in Fairlawn Cemetery, Vandalia. Memorials may be made to Fayette County Health Dept. Hospice or the Fayette County Cancer Fund.

Kenneth Eugene Kessler was born at home in Richland County, IL, May 27, 1944, the son of Raymond and Thresa (Wagner) Kessler. He married Linda Brooks on October 1, 1966. Mr. Kessler worked for Illinois Department of Transportation as an Engineer Technician.  He was a member of Mother of Dolors Catholic Church, Knights of Columbus, and for over 30 years a member the Fayette County Democratic Party. Kenny loved fishing with his grandsons and cheering on the St. Louis Cardinals.

He is survived by his wife, Linda of Vandalia; daughters, Sheila Kessler and husband Stephen O’Sullivan of Arlington Heights, and Shelli and husband Drew Meyers of Vandalia; grandsons, Garrett James Meyers and Corbin Eugene Thomas Meyers both of Vandalia; sisters Rose Kessler and Judy Kessler both of Bloomington.

He was preceded in death by his parents and brother Raymond Kessler Jr.
